The Greenhorns documentary film, completed after almost three years in production, explores the lives of America’s young farming community – its spirit, practices, and needs. It is the filmmaker’s hope that by broadcasting the stories and voices of these young farmers, we can build the case for those considering a career in agriculture – to embolden them, to entice them, and to recruit them into farming.
The production of "The Greenhorns" is part of a grassroots nonprofit’s larger campaign for agricultural reform. There will be a Q and A session following the film with a local farmer.
